In California, leasing a car in 2025 works by allowing you to drive a vehicle for a set term (typically 24-36 months) while making monthly payments based on the car's depreciation. You'll also need to account for taxes, registration fees, and potential mileage limits.

The leasing institution will also ask for your driver's license and proof of auto insurance. You may also need to provide additional documentation such as proof of residency, such as a recent utility bill, proof of income, and additional identification before the institution or company approves the lease.

Carrying only liability coverage could leave you in violation of your lease agreement, as it would offer no physical protection in the event of an at-fault accident, so in addition to the coverages above, you may also need: Comprehensive and Collision Insurance. Gap Coverage.

The answer is the same for a leased vehicle as for any vehicle. You should have insurance the moment you drive it off the lot. Call your insurance company while you are at the dealer.
